Hi Roland, what you are wanting to do is possible.
There are a few things to think of though....
Does your machine keep the pressure up full when you are not pulling the trigger?
There are different types of bypass valves so some will reduce the pressure when you are not using them and others will keep it up full - also some machines will have an auto throttle (ours do) so when you release the trigger both the revs and pressure drop down.
You will need to make sure the valve you buy has enough safety pressure to cope with your needs.
We have fitted a valve to the end of the hose which allows us to swop tools over without switching off the engine. We also have a spigot release fitted to the trigger so we can change over the lance parts only. We have a spigot fitted to the large Mosmatic so we can swivel the handle when we store it but it does mean we can do what you want by either uncoupling the handle or tool end at the spigot side.
